What Causes This Problem

  • Pipes may develop corrosion over time, causing leaks.
  • High water pressure can lead to damaged plumbing joints.
  • Temperature fluctuations may cause pipes to expand and contract.
  • Improper installation can result in weak spots within the system.

In Redford’s humid climate, unexpected leaks can cause serious water damage if not addressed quickly. Understanding how leaks occur can help homeowners tackle these issues effectively. How Long Does Pipe Leak Cleanup Take?

Cleanup duration can vary based on the extent of water damage, but we often complete the process within a few hours to ensure your home is back to normal quickly.

What Should I Do While Waiting For Help?

Minimize water flow by turning off the main supply and moving furniture and valuables away from the affected area until our team arrives.

Do I Need To Leave My Home?

In many cases, it is safe to remain in your home during cleanup, but we will assess the situation and advise you as needed.

Will Insurance Cover My Pipe Leak Cleanup?

Coverage depends on your policy, but many homeowners’ insurance plans include water damage restoration. Check with your provider to understand your specific coverage.
